Llewellyn hoping for clear round

Carl Llewellyn is hoping a clean round of jumping can see Redemption go close in Saturday’s Hennessy Cognac Gold Cup at Newbury.

Nigel Twiston-Davies’ 10-year-old hasn’t won since January 2004 but was travelling well towards the head affairs when falling two fences from home in the Paddy Power Gold Cup at Cheltenham two weeks ago.
